When interest rates increase, bond price ranges tumble. And when desire rates slide, bond charges rise. It is because as interest rates go up, newer bonds arrive at current market spending higher fascination yields than older bonds currently inside the hands of investors, making the more mature bonds truly worth less.

An yearly percentage rate, or APR, is the yearly rate billed for the bank loan or attained by an investment decision. It really is expressed as a share that signifies the particular yearly price of money above the term of the bank loan or revenue earned on an expense. Lenders should disclose the APR they demand to borrowers.
